Exotic Mexican Red Rice With Salsa
There is a lot of similarities between Indian and Mexican food. For example, both cuisines use lots of tomatoes and have similar spices. Besides, both Indians and Mexicans are big rice eaters. That is why the Mexican red rice is a recipe that Indians will enjoy. It is a tomato and salsa based dish that has the flavour of Mexico in it.

Although it is exotic, Mexican red rice is an easy recipe. It can be prepared quickly for a lunch that was not planned or on busy mornings for the lunch box. All you need to prepare this dish is some tangy Mexican salsa sauce. This dish can be prepared with chicken or vegetable stock.
As a majority of Indians are vegetarian, we have used vegetable stock here.

Serves:
2
Preparation
Time:
10
minutes
Cooking
Time:
20
minutes
Ingredients
Rice-
1.5
cups
Onions-
2
(chopped)
Garlic-
4
cloves
(minced)
Ancho
chilli
peppers-
2
(chopped)
Tomatoes-
2
(chopped)
Vegetable
stock-
2
cups
Salsa
sauce-
1
cup
Oil-
2tbsp
Salt-
as
per
taste
Coriander
leaves-
2
stalks
(chopped)
Procedure
Heat
oil
in
deep
bottomed
pan
and
sauté
the
onions
and
garlic
cloves
in
it
for
2-3
minutes.
When
the
onion
becomes
translucent,
add
the
chillies
and
the
tomato.
Sprinkle
salt
and
allow
the
tomatoes
to
ooze
out
its
juices.
Now
stir
the
uncooked
rice
into
the
pan.
Add
2
cups
of
vegetable
stock
and
bring
the
rice
to
boil.
Lower
the
flame;
cover
and
cook
the
rice
for
10
to
12
minutes.
When
the
rice
gets
almost
cooked,
stir
in
the
salsa
sauce
slowly.
The
sauce
will
give
the
dish
a
smooth
and
saucy
texture.
Serve
Mexican
red
rice
garnished
with
chopped
coriander
leaves
and
a
piece
of
lemon.
